["38","Acupuncture","<p><b><span class=\"subhead\">Acupuncture.</span></b> Acupuncture is one of the oldest, most commonly used medical treatments in the world, originating in China more than 2000 years ago. Free of side effects, acupuncture can benefit both mother and baby. During pregnancy, acupuncture is most commonly used to treat hip, leg, and back pain; headaches; and the pregnancy-induced skin rash (PUPPS) that occurs in some women toward the end of their pregnancy. Acupuncture is also sought as a means to induce labor. Postpartum, acupuncture can help with insufficient lactation, postpartum depression, fatigue, and that out-of-sorts feeling that comes from the emotional rush of birth and the plunge into parenthood. Acupuncture can also help encourage fertility. ["39","Craniosacral Therapy","<p><b><span class=\"subhead\">Craniosacral Therapy.</span></b> Craniosacral Therapy is a light-touch fascial release technique that gently balances the body. Fascia is a layer of connective tissue that covers every bone, organ, and muscle in the body. When injured, fascia becomes sticky and restricted. Craniosacral therapy slowly and gently releases restrictions in the fascia and restores normal motion to the body. A craniosacral session is preformed fully clothed and consists of light contacts over the bones of the cranium and spine and the soft tissues of the abdomen. Sessions are very relaxing and generally last 30 minutes to 1 hour. Craniosacral therapy is beneficial for many conditions, including headaches, round ligament pain, low back and hip pain, neck stiffness, and dizziness.<br />  <br />  Blended with <a href=\"http://www.blooma.com/wellness.html?id=41\">chiropractic care</a>, craniosacral therapy helps women release restrictions more quickly and hold their adjustments for longer periods of time. ["293","Naturopathic Medicine and Holistic Nutrition","<p>Naturopathic medicine is a system of healthcare that blends the best of natural healing methods (herbs, homeopathy, nutrition, lifestyle) with modern science.  It can be especially useful for supporting healthy pregnancy, birth, lactation, and beyond.  Naturopathic care ideally starts before conception, assuring that both egg and sperm are optimally healthy.  Common pregnancy ailments such as nausea, fatigue, recurring urinary tract infections, chronic vaginitis, and nutritional deficiency can be greatly improved with naturopathic medicine.  Not just for pregnancy, naturopathic doctors are able to offer a holistic approach to all health concerns through all stages of a life, including both children and adults.</p>    <p>A holistic approach to nutrition can help people achieve optimal mental, physical, and spiritual health through the use of food and nutrients.  It is a wonderful nutritional plan for pregnancy and lactation because it is tailor made to your body’s specific needs during these times.  The focus is on eating foods that provide your body with the highest levels of nutritional value and supplementing one’s diet with vitamins, minerals, amino acids, and essential fatty acids, when necessary.</p>    <p>Your initial visit includes a detailed review of your health history and diet, discussion of lab work that can identify nutrient deficiencies and food allergies, and a comprehensive wellness plan tailored to suit your needs.
